Genemod is a SaaS platform described as an agentic lab operating system. It unifies Electronic Lab Notebook (ELN), Laboratory Information Management System (LIMS), and inventory management into a single data model. The platform incorporates AI agents designed to autonomously design experiments, execute protocols, and maintain audit-ready records. Genemod targets scientific R&D teams in biotech, pharma, and research institutions seeking scalable, AI-powered laboratory management solutions.

Genemod offers a unified SaaS lab operating system that encompasses three core product areas: an Electronic Lab Notebook (ELN) for recording experimental data, a Laboratory Information Management System (LIMS) for managing lab workflows and samples, and an inventory management module. These are integrated into a single data model. Additionally, the platform includes AI agents that autonomously handle experiment design, protocol execution, and compliance record-keeping, all delivered under its agentic lab operating system framework.
